The Kiwi Bird

Kiwi is a name given to a New Zealand bird because of its strange cry. It is about a size of hen and had a long , slender beak which sticks out like a knife. The beak has nostrils near the tip. The wigs are concealed and cannot be used to fly.

The bird has the remains of what was once a tail, and its body is covered with grayish brown feathers which looks like hair.

The kiwi hunts food at night and hides in the daytime. It lives in the woods or hilly country. A kiwi rolls up like a ball when it sleeps . The birds are timid and run away when anyone comes near.

They eat worms ,insects and berries. They scratch nests in a burrow and lay one or two white eggs. The eggs are oval shaped and weigh about one fourth as much as the female.

New Zealand laws now protect birds . Otherwise it will soon be extinct , because of that the New Zealanders are fond of its meat, and kiwi multiplies slowly.

Get to know Jellyfish today

JELLYFISH is sea animal with a thick layer of jellylike material. Jellyfishes are classified in the coelenterates, that is the third lowest phylum of the animal kingdom.

Jellyfish are not true fishes ,because a fish is an animal with a backbone. A jellyfish has only two layers of cells the outer layer called the ectoderm and the inner one endoderm.

Jellyfishes have a thick layer of jelly which give s them the support and makes them float more easily.

There are two types of jellyfishes,the Medusa’s and the Ctenophores. A Medusa looks like an umbrella with a fringe of tentacles around the edge ,  and a mouth part hanging down.

The Ctenophores are are commonly called comb jellies and sea walnuts . They live in all parts of oceans , but they are mostly abundant in warm water. The Ctenophores are more transparent than medusas.

Can Jellyfish Eat Humans?

Don’t worry. A jellyfish will never eat you. However, a jellyfish sting can cause humans pain if human skin comes in contact with the jellyfish’s tentacles.
